Dhaka, Oct. 12 -- Afghanistan crushed Bangladesh in all departments in the second ODI of the three-match contest and sealed the series.

The hosts bounced back strongly after the 3-0 defeat in the T20I series just before the ODIs.

They won the toss and opted to bat first, and posted a below-par total of 190 all out. They lost quick wickets, but Ibrahim Zadran was firm at one end of the wicket, scoring 95 runs.

He fell to Mehidy Hasan Miraz while playing a big shot down the wicket. Rishad Hossain took a brilliant catch to send him back with five runs to go for a century.

While replying, Bangladesh crumbled to 109 all out in just 28.3 overs, undone largely by Rashid Khan's stunning spell of five for 17.
